在数字艺术和电影制作中,金属材质的渲染一直是许多艺术家和渲染师追求的难点。OC渲染器(OpenColorIO)作为一款强大的渲染解决方案,提供了丰富的工具和参数来帮助用户打造逼真的金属效果。本文将深入探讨金属材质在OC渲染器中的渲染技巧,帮助您掌握关键参数,让你的作品焕发光彩。
了解金属材质的基本特性
在开始渲染之前,了解金属材质的基本特性是非常重要的。金属通常具有以下特点:
- 高反射性:金属表面能够反射大部分的光线。
- 光泽度:金属表面光滑,光线反射后形成清晰的影像。
- 颜色:金属的颜色取决于其化学成分和表面处理。
- 折射:金属内部的光线会发生折射,影响其外观。
OC渲染器中的金属材质设置
1. 基础参数
在OC渲染器中,金属材质的基础参数包括:
- 颜色:设置金属的基本颜色。
- 粗糙度:控制金属表面的光滑程度,粗糙度越高,反射的光线越分散。
- 金属度:控制金属的反射特性,金属度越高,反射越强烈。
// 伪代码示例
Material MetalMaterial {
Color baseColor = [0.75, 0.85, 0.95]; // 金属基本颜色
Float roughness = 0.1; // 粗糙度
Float metalness = 0.9; // 金属度
}
2. 高级参数
为了更精细地控制金属材质,OC渲染器还提供了以下高级参数:
- 反射率:控制金属表面的反射率,影响反射光线的强度。
- 折射率:控制金属内部的光线折射,影响金属的颜色和光泽度。
- 菲涅尔效果:模拟光线在金属表面反射时的角度依赖性。
// 伪代码示例
Material MetalMaterial {
Color baseColor = [0.75, 0.85, 0.95];
Float roughness = 0.1;
Float metalness = 0.9;
Float reflectance = 0.8; // 反射率
Float refractiveIndex = 2.0; // 折射率
Float fresnel = 0.5; // 菲涅尔效果
}
3. 环境和光照
为了渲染逼真的金属效果,还需要考虑环境和光照:
- 环境反射:确保场景中包含环境反射,以模拟金属表面的反射特性。
- 光照模型:使用合适的光照模型,如物理光照模型,以更真实地模拟金属材质。
实战案例
以下是一个简单的实战案例,展示如何使用OC渲染器渲染金属材质:
- 创建一个金属材质,设置基础颜色、粗糙度和金属度。
- 在场景中添加环境反射,如天空球或HDR图像。
- 使用物理光照模型,如PBR(基于物理的渲染)。
- 渲染场景,观察金属材质的渲染效果。
通过以上步骤,您可以轻松地在OC渲染器中打造逼真的金属效果。记住,实践是提高的关键,不断尝试不同的参数和设置,直到找到最适合您作品的效果。
总结
掌握金属材质在OC渲染器中的渲染技巧,可以让您的作品更加生动和逼真。通过调整基础和高级参数,以及考虑环境和光照,您可以轻松打造出令人惊叹的金属效果。希望本文能帮助您在数字艺术和电影制作的道路上更进一步。
